Abstract:
The Network File System (NFS) version 4 is a distributed filesystem
protocol which owes its heritage to NFS protocol version 2, RFC 1094,
and version 3, RFC 1813. Unlike earlier versions, the NFS version 4
protocol supports traditional file access, while integrating support
for file locking and the mount protocol. In addition, support for
strong security (and its negotiation), compound operations, client
caching, and internationalization have been added. Of course,
attention has been applied to making NFS version 4 operate well in an
Internet environment.
RFC3530bis formally obsoleting RFC 3530. This document, together
with RFC3530bis replaces RFC 3530 as the definition of the NFS
version 4 protocol.
